Northern Cement profits down 57% in Q4

Riyadh - Mubasher: Northern Region Cement Company reported a 57.3% year-on-year decline in profits in the fourth quarter of 2016, according to the company’s statement to the Saudi Stock Exchange (Tadawul) on Wednesday.

Profits reached SAR 16.91 million ($4.51 million) in Q4-16 down from SAR 39.62 million ($10.57 million) in Q4-15.

Profits also declined in Q4-16 by 43.8% compared to Q3-16, as shown by the company’s financial statements.

The decrease in Q4 profits is due to lower sales as a result of a fierce competition and lower selling prices and sales volumes.

As for the annual results, profits decreased by 33.03% to SAR 138.57 million in 2016 compared to SAR 206.91 million in 2015, which is attributed to weaker demand and lower prices, the statement indicated.
